The Air Jordan 13 'Brave Blue' might be the single most wearable AJ13 created. The blue is ideal for a dark pair of jeans and the black durabuck makes these sneakers go with most things in your closet. Let's talk sneakers.

Jordan Brand has not announced a 2026 restock, so the Brave Blue lives entirely on the resale market. You can find the DJ5982-400 on StockX and GOAT, where pairs trade from the low $100s up past $300 depending on size and condition.
The 2022 release marked the first time the 1998 'Brave Blue' palette landed on a high-top 13 after years living on the low-top, joining OG-flavored drops like the 'Playoffs' in the lineup. Reflective blue mesh, a black tumbled-leather toe and black Durabuck suede wrap the upper, finished with the embroidered Jumpman and that holographic cat eye.
Even as louder 2026 retros like the 'Flint' grab the spotlight, the Brave Blue holds up as the darker, more wearable 13 in the rotation. Zoom Air in the heel and forefoot over the panther-paw outsole keeps it among the comfier retro Jordans for all-day wear, much like the suede-heavy 'Court Purple'.
If you want a 13 you can pair with almost anything without babying bright white pods, the Brave Blue is an easy yes, especially when it sits around or just above its original $200 retail on resale. Reviewers recommend going true to size, and the understated navy keeps it in the same low-key lane as the 'Atmosphere Grey', making it a safer everyday pickup than the flashier OG colorways.
